After the much-anticipated Nvidia RTX50 series RTX5090 graphics card finally went on sale a few days ago, it was sold out in just 20 minutes. However, later, players who could not buy it found that a large number of new 50-series cards had gone to eBay and other large second-hand sites. Later, eBay officially warned users that most of the cards sold with 5090 graphics cards were fake and were just photos.
·Although the price/performance ratio has been criticized, as expected, Nvidia RTX50 series graphics cards have been sold out. It is estimated that most of them are scalpers, but it may not be just conscientious scalpers who are selling them on second-hand sites.
· eBay officials have also noticed and found that a large number of users are actually blatantly cheating under the guise of graphics cards. If players are not careful, what they buy at high prices is just photos of graphics cards.
